Yeah, well, the song is called Rainbow Land and it's a Miley Cyrus song from 2017 and a duet with Dolly Parton. One parent I spoke with today says the controversy is more about rainbows than it is the actual lyrics of the song. Sarah Schindler can't wait for the spring concert at higher elementary. Her daughter, Audrey, can barely contain her own excitement.

She was excited to be in the concert and asked, are you going to be able to get off of work and come to my concert? And I said, yes, I will come to your concert. So it was a letdown when Audrey came home Wednesday and told her mom one of her favorite songs got pulled from the show. She said, we are not allowed to sing those songs anymore. Superintendent Jim Siebert confirms the 2017 Miley Cyrus and Dolly Parton duet Rainbow Land was dropped from the set list. Lyrics include, wouldn't it be nice to live in paradise where we're free to be exactly who we are? Siebert told us, quote, it was determined that Rainbow Land could be perceived as controversial, citing a specific school board policy. After we pressed Siebert for a reason why it's controversial, the superintendent told us the district questioned whether it was appropriate for the age and maturity level of the students. And because of, quote, social or personal impacts on them.

Tell me why a song about rainbows isn't appropriate for first grader to sing. The school board defines a controversial issue as one that, quote, may be the subject of intense public argument. I think for some reason, the district and the administration sees rainbows as a political symbol. Schindler believes recent school board decisions about LGBT issues could be a factor because of the rainbows association with gay rights. But the district features rainbows on its 4K enrollment signs, and Siebert also told us the Muppet Song Rainbow Connection will be a part of the higher concert. Maybe they think Miley Cyrus is controversial. Yeah, I don't know.

I don't know. Schindler says she's now struggling to explain the decision to her daughter. To me, that is a message that I want my child to feel. Seven-year-olds should be free to be themselves. And in interviews, Miley Cyrus has said that Rainbow Land was inspired by her recording studio, which is painted in all different colors. Dolly Parton has said that the song is about hope and positivity in dark times. Reporting live in Waukesha, Brett Lemoine, Fox six news.
